Born and based in Brighton, Mark Vessey’s photographic practice centres on collecting as a form of storytelling. With a meticulous eye for design and cultural resonance, he elevates everyday objects into visual studies of identity, memory, and legacy.

To coincide with his launch at Hang-Up Gallery, we sat down with Mark to talk music, collaboration, and the emotional threads that run through his work—from the artists that shaped him to the energy of the ’90s that still fuels his creativity.

HU: What’s your favourite pop culture moment of all time, and why?

MV: For me, it was the late 90’s, in the run up to the Millennium. It was such an exciting time. New Labour had just got in. Brit Pop was taking off, and the Spice Girls had just released ‘Wannabe’. It was an amazing time for art - the Tate Modern had just opened, and the Young British Artists were everywhere. I was in my late teens and completing an Art Foundation. I remember feeling a real sense of liberation and more acceptance in the air. Britain was experiencing an exciting political and cultural shift, and it corresponded with a time where I was out in the world, exploring myself, what I wanted to do with my life and what I wanted to create.

HU: What’s the one message or emotion you hope people take away from your work?

MV: It’s not for me to oppose an emotion on people looking at my art. I hope that my art helps people connect to their emotions via the memories the work sparks. As an artist, for anyone to have a response to my work, whether negative or positive, is a win to me.
